-----BEGIN PGP SIGNED MESSAGE----- Hash: SHA1 Just reinstalled 4.5 on old machine to use for webserver. When boot finishes, get following message: sshd[136]: error: Bind to port 22 on :: failed: Address already in use. Same message for localhost. Checked /etc/services & port 22 is reserved for ssh. OpenSSL version is 0.9.6a OpenSSH version is 3.0.2 with patch openbsd28_3.0.2 If I kill the process & then restart it, no error messages come up. Thanks for any help I can get on this.
